1860 Alphabets Sampler Barbara Murray.
Victorian, dated 1860. 12.25ins by 14.25ins. 1860 Alphabets Sampler Barbara Murray.

Unframed with no glass. Stitched onto linen backing.


The sampler has alphabets A-Z in uppercase and lower case, numbers 1-12 and family initials.
Short epigram reads 'Everything we add to our knowledge adds to our means of usefulness.'.
Signed and dated in silk, "Barbara Murray Coldstream. May 18th 1860".

Place name Coldstream is mentioned. Coldstream is a Town right on the Scottish border with England, South East of Edinburgh.
Zig zag and lines border.
The sampler is worked in fine wool threads throughout. Blue, yellow, dark brown, purple, red and green colour threads used.
CONDTION: Good.
No holes.
One slight stain in the bottom right hand side, illustrated.

A few stitch losses to the border, divider lines and letters/numbers, illustrated.




Colours are all good and strong with no noticable fading. No colour run. No stretching.
